Introduction to Online Casino Scams
Online casino scams can take many forms, including phishing, bonus abuse, and fake games. These scams often target players of popular games like Book of Oz and Mega Moolah, which are provided by reputable companies like Microgaming.

| Scam Type | Description | Targeted Platforms |
|---|---|---|
| Phishing | Fake emails or messages to steal login credentials | Email, Social Media |
| Bonus Abuse | Exploiting bonus offers for personal gain | Casino Websites, Forums |
| Fake Games | Manipulated or fake games to cheat players | Casino Websites, Mobile Apps |
By understanding these types of scams, you can better protect yourself and enjoy a safe gaming experience.

Protecting Yourself from Scams
To protect yourself, you should always verify the authenticity of emails and messages, never share login credentials, and stick to reputable casinos and game providers like ReelNRG and Zitro Interactive. By taking these precautions, you can minimize your risk of falling victim to a scam.

FAQ
What are the most common types of scams targeting online casino players?
The most common scams include phishing, bonus abuse, and fake games.
How can I protect myself from online casino scams?
You can protect yourself by verifying the authenticity of communications and keeping login credentials secure.
What should I do if I suspect I’ve been targeted by a scam?
If you suspect you’ve been targeted, immediately change your login credentials and contact the casino’s support team.
